Analysis

Kuwait recorded 4.87 million for urban population in 2025.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.7% on the previous year and up 26.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, urban population in Kuwait peaked at 4.90 million in 2024 and was at its lowest, 234,543, in 1960.

Kuwait ranks 99th of 215 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 401,649 234,543 599,879 10
1970s 966,951 651,288 1.34 million 10
1980s 1.81 million 1.43 million 2.17 million 10
1990s 1.66 million 1.32 million 1.88 million 10
2000s 2.28 million 1.94 million 2.80 million 10
2010s 3.73 million 2.94 million 4.44 million 10
2020s 4.66 million 4.36 million 4.90 million 6

Urban population refers to people living in urban areas as defined by national statistical offices. It is calculated using World Bank population estimates and urban ratios from the United Nations World Urbanization Prospects. Aggregation of urban and rural population may not add up to total population because of different country coverages.
